About the Organizer

This Research Internship is led by Arushi Bajpai, providing students passionate about International Criminal Law a chance to work closely on engaging projects. The internship will focus on war crimes, crimes against humanity, and international tribunals, fostering critical legal research and writing skills.


About the Event

The internship is aimed at 4th-year and above law students who have already studied International Criminal Law. The selected interns will engage in intensive research, drafting, and analysis of key issues surrounding international criminal justice and associated legal frameworks.

This opportunity is ideal for students seeking to deepen their understanding of war crimes, crimes against humanity, and international tribunals while refining their legal research and writing skills.
